Football right back is a crucial position in football. It is a defensive position that requires speed, agility, and strong defensive skills. Right backs often have the ability to attack when their team has possession of the ball and help the team to maintain possession when defending.

Right backs have to have good defensive awareness and be able to recognize opportunities to switch play and join in the attack. They must be able to read the game, anticipate the opposition’s moves, and make decisive tackles and interceptions.

Right backs must also be able to provide good crossing and passing in order to help create goal-scoring opportunities for their team.
